Mumps virus - Wikipedia The word "mumps" is first attested circa 1600 and is the plural form of "mump", meaning "grimace", originally a verb meaning "to whine or mutter like a beggar"

How Serious Are Mumps in Adults? 6 Causes 8 Symptoms Mumps is a communicable disease caused by the mumps virus that passes from one person to another through saliva, nasal secretions, or close personal contact Mumps in children typically run a mild course However, in adults, the rate of complications is slightly higher
